2nd Circuit Rules Against Louis C.K. In Dispute Over Plan Contributions

Mealey's (March 24, 2017, 1:23 PM EDT) -- NEW YORK — Comedian Louis C.K.’s company is subject to the “controlling-employee” provisions in three employee benefit plan agreements and therefore must make plan contributions at the 40-hour workweek rate, even though C.K. worked fewer hours as editor of his TV show, the Second Circuit U.S. Court of Appeals ruled March 21 (Pig Newton, Inc. v. Boards of Directors of Motion Picture Industry Pension Plan, Motion Picture Industry Individual Account Plan, Motion Picture Industry Health Plan, No. 15-1029, 2nd Cir., 2017 U.S. App. LEXIS 4974)....
